Who We’re Looking For:
We’re seeking a talented, motivated, and forward-thinking SEO Sales Manager to join our team to handle SEO leads and client management. This role is ideal for a confident communicator, with experience in SEO agency work, and who thrives in closing leads and building strong client relationships.
Responsibilities
1. Closing Leads (50% of the role)
- Conduct research and create pitch reports for prospective clients.
- Analyze competitive landscapes and identify opportunities for improvement.
- Lead efforts to close new client leads by providing SEO insights and actionable recommendations.
- Present technical SEO strategies during client pitches.
2. Managing Clients (50% of the role)
- Join client SEO update calls (from weekly to monthly, depending on the client)
- Prepare and present detailed performance reports for existing clients.
- Analyze data and provide actionable insights to improve rankings and traffic.

Working Hours
Flexible working hours, with regular availability expected during Eastern working hours to support collaboration with our team in Europe and ensure smooth communication with clients in the U.S.
Application Process
Shortlisted candidates will be invited to undertake an aptitude test (approximately 60 minutes) to pass through to phase 2 of the hiring process. Candidates that make phase 2 will be offered a short interview and candidates that pass this phase will then be offered several paid trial tasks ($25/hour) and/or a 30-day trial, prior to a full-time employment offer.
